For homeowners across Oxenwood, the quiet practicality of a well-laid block paving driveway or garden path often comes down to the groundwork that is hidden beneath the surface. Local installers in the SN8 district typically begin with a properly prepared sub-base, then screed a level bed of grit sand before laying the blocks in a pattern that suits the property, whether that is the classic herringbone bond for extra strength or a more linear stretcher bond for a contemporary feel. The choice of block matters too, with many opting for durable tegula blocks that can handle the weather extremes of the Wiltshire countryside. However, even the finest initial installation can fall victim to settlement or the slow creep of weeds, which is why lift and relay work is a common request. Rather than patching over a problem, a reputable contractor will carefully lift the affected area, re-screed the sand bed, and re-lay the blocks to restore a flush, even finish that does not rock underfoot. Once the surface is true, the jointing stage demands patience; kiln-dried jointing sand is brushed into the narrow gaps before a plate compaction pass ensures the sand locks tightly between the blocks. For those who want a longer-lasting, weed-resistant finish, many properties across Oxenham opt for a polymeric jointing compound, which sets firm and reduces the need for frequent maintenance. Edge courses should never be overlooked either, and a neat concrete-haunched edge course will hold everything in place even when the ground shifts with the seasons. A sealed finish is then worth considering, as a good quality sealer will protect the blocks from oil stains, frost, and the tendency of some colours to fade in the strong South West sun. It is a project that rewards careful sequencing, and homeowners who take the time to ask how each step is handled tend to get a surface that stays flat and firm for years.
